DOG-208FA High Temperature Dissolved Oxygen Electrode
   
DOG-208FA dissolved oxygen electrode, which is specially designed to be resistant to 130 degree Centigrade steam sterilization, the pressure auto-balance oxygen electrode, for liquids or gases dissolved oxygen measurement, the electrode is most suitable for small microbial culture reactor dissolved oxygen levels on line monitoring.

Can be used for environmental, wastewater treatment and aquaculture on line dissolved oxygen level monitorin. 
 
Features
DOG-208FA Industrial High Temperature fermentation Dissolved Oxygen Electrode,using polarographic oxygen electrode principle.
With import breathable membrane heads.
Steel gauze electrode membrane and silicone rubber
Endure high temperature, deformation characteristics








 
 
 1.  Technical indexes
 2. Electrode body material: stainless steel
 3. Permeable membrane: fluorine plastic, silicone, stainless steel wire mesh composite membrane.
 4. Cathode: platinum wire
 5. Anode: silver
 6.  Electrodes built-in temperature sensor: PT1000
 7. The response current in the air: 60 Na Ampere.
 8. The response current in a nitrogen atmosphere: less than one percent response current of response in air.
 9. Electrode response time: about 60 seconds (up 95% response).
10. Electrode Response Stability: a constant oxygen partial pressure at a constant temperature environment, response current drift is less than 3% per week.
11. Liquid mixing flow to the electrode response: 3% or less (in water at room temperature).
12. Electrode Response Temperature Coefficient: 3% (at room temperature).
13. Electrode insertion diameter: 12 mm, 19 mm, 25 mm optional.
14. Electrode insertion part length: 80,150,200,250,300 mm optional.
